Epoch Details
Epoch Number
31710
Finalized
Yes
Age
1739 days 15 hrs ago (Apr-21-2021 10:24:23 AM +UTC)
Blocks
Attestations
1509
Participation Rate
99.63%
Voted Ether
3,870,452 ETH
Eligible Ether
3,884,974 ETH
Slashing P/A
0/0
Deposits
0
Voluntary Exits
0
Total Validator Count
121564
Active Count
121555
Pending Count
9